Matangi Station - All Offers in by 12th June 2026

Total Land Area: 11,355.88714hectares (Leasehold and Freehold)

The iconic Matangi Station has been in the Sanders family ownership for over 100 years and now managed by the 4th generation. A world-renowned merino wool clip, an expansive large-scale property stretching some 27kms from the outskirts of Alexandra back to the Manorburn Plateau and the Knobbies Range with a mountain bike park, all provide so many options for a discerning buyer.

Matangi Station runs Hereford beef cows and replacements, commercial and stud merino ewes and rams including replacements along with a wether flock. A significant portion of the wool clip has for many years been contracted to high end Italian wool spinners.

Improvements include two houses being a substantial brick four bedroom home and a four bedroom weatherboard house along with a three bedroom self-contained shearers quarters/cook house. Farm Improvements include a four stand Calder Stewart Woolshed Covered yards along with two haybarns and an array of sheds utilised for vehicles and storage.

Offered to the market for the first time in the past century, the Iconic Matangi Station is steeped in the history, with a global reputation for its merino fibre, located in the heart of Central Otago on Alexandra's southern boundary providing so many opportunities this is a genuine chance for buyers looking for that extra special property.

Unique Opportunity, Property, Businesses

This amazing property, is situated on the stunning East Coast of the South Island of New Zealand, in the secluded Blue Duck Valley, nestled against the seaward Kaikoura Mountain Range.

Located 23 km north of the well known tourist town of Kaikoura, the property is elevated above the coastline, with views towards the well known Mangamaunu surfing beach and further south, as well as inland to the mountains.

The property is in five separate land titles, with three smaller titles at the southern end of the property, adjacent to the highway, with two larger titles behind and more inland.
 
The cover is predominantly regenerating native bush, with some Manuka & Kanuka. This cover holds potential for honey production.

The property was originally farmed with livestock and was formerly predominantly in pasture. There is a network of farm tracks on the property for access by horse and off road specialist 4 wheel drive vehicles. Some access is in need of maintenance to be fully navigable. 

215.2 hectares of the property is registered in the New Zealand Emissions Trading Scheme, producing saleable carbon credits annually, with current annual production in excess of 3,000 units.
 
There is a small area of grazing land at the front and towards the rear of the property. There are patches in between where limited numbers of cattle can push through and graze. Overall stock carrying capacity is limited.
 
The property is home to a large population of feral deer, pig and goats. Accordingly it has great potential from a hunting perspective.
 
The titles at the southern end have potential for the establishment of houses, holiday homes, or cottages. There is access to the sites which can be upgraded for all year/all weather accessibility. The views from these sites are spectacular.

This beautiful environment holds significant potential for eco-tourism, in conjunction with maintaining and protecting the burgeoning native vegetation.

Marlborough Mixed Varietal Vineyard

Located on fertile elevated alluvial terraces on the south bank of the Awatere River approx 26km south of Blenheim via State Highway 1.

A total vineyard canopy of 51.18ha comprising of 26.19ha of Sauvignon Blanc and 24.99ha of Pinot Noir.

The contrasting climate of hot days and cool nights, vineyard aspect and soil types all combine to the favourable “Terrior” to produce the Awatere’s desirable wine style.

Marlborough’s Awatere region has become a proven producer of desirable and award winning wines with several internationally recognised wine companies in the immediate area with this vineyard having a proven history of producing premium Rose, Pinot Noir and Sauvignon Blanc.

Head of the Howard

Howard Head Farm is a large and spectacular property in the St Arnaud area of the Tasman District, bounded on three sides by Nelson Lakes National Park.

At 1,053 hectares (2,600 acres), this farm sits within one of the region's most stunning landscapes, framed by the breathtaking backdrop of Robert Ridge and Mount Angelus.

With over 580 hectares in farmland, 26 hectares in forestry, and the balance in native bush and stream margins, Howard Head has earned a strong reputation as a well-managed and productive farming operation.

Under a previous owner, the property won numerous Romney ewe hogget awards, and the quality and productivity of the stock continue to reflect excellent farming practice. Howard Head comprises a well-balanced mix of sheep, beef, and deer, grazed on well-developed pasture and conservatively assessed at 4,000 plus stock units.

The current owners have renovated the three-bedroom homestead to maximise the outstanding mountain views from its elevated site. A second dwelling provides staff accommodation, and extensive sheep and deer handling facilities are complemented by a good range of farm buildings and a well-established network of farm tracks.

The balance of flats, terraces, and hill country provides ample land to produce supplements, along with the scale required to farm efficiently in this relatively remote location.

Large Scale Holding in Teviot

Nestled in the foothills behind Millers Flat and 8.1km from the township, this substantial hectare sheep and beef operation presents a rare opportunity to secure a well-balanced and highly functional breeding and finishing property in a proven farming district. Renowned for strong stock health, reliable breeding country, and excellent operational flexibility, the farm is made up from Tima Hills (675ha) and Tima Downs (479ha), currently amalgamated and operating as a single, cohesive unit.
Improvements include a comfortable four-bedroom open-plan home set within established gardens, a second three-bedroom home, and a fully self-contained renovated cottage. Full array of farm improvements including a four-stand woolshed with a covered yard, separate sheep yards, multiple implement and storage sheds, and cattle yards.
Natural spring water services the farm, supplying troughs across the majority of paddocks, with additional ponds and streams. Currently wintering approximately 320 cows (including R2s), 60 R2 trading cattle, 4,000 ewes (including two-tooths), 1,200 hoggets, plus bulls and rams. Howard Forest & Porika Block

Howard Forest presents a unique production forestry opportunity comprising more than 955 hectares of freehold land, with an approximate forest area of [551] hectares including stands of near-mature Douglas fir, younger age class second rotation radiata pine, minor exotic species, cutover to be planted in 2026, and approximately 48 hectares under a Forestry Right with future hand back upon harvest.

Located along the Howard River near St Arnaud in the Tasman District, some 106 kilometres to Port Nelson, the forest has been professionally managed by PF Olsen, and has proven productivity and economics with 90%* of the forest area suited to ground-based operations, a significant internal roading network, and an on-site metal resource.

The opportunity consists of the Howard River Forest and the Porika Block (held under separate title), which are available for purchase together or separately and offered to the market on behalf of the Tasman District Council.

Beyond its forestry attributes, the land encompasses riparian setbacks from the Howard River and Porika Stream and significant areas of indigenous native bush held under the NZ Forest Accord, further enhancing the unique biodiversity opportunities of the land.

Key Features
• 955 ha freehold land, 551 ha* forest area
• 417 ha* Pinus radiata — 2004 to 2026**
• 77 ha* Douglas fir — 1994 to 1998
• 8.7 ha* minor species — 1994
• 48 ha* under forestry right to 3rd parties
• 458 ha* ETS registered (stock change)
• Mixed age class profile
• Significant roading network and on-site metal source
• Economic cartage to multiple processors

*approximately
** (including 2026 replant)

Well Equipped West Otago Dairy Farm

Located in a highly reliable dairying district of West Otago, this well developed 256ha dairy property offers excellent infrastructure, strong water supply, and multiple housing options.
The dairy operation is centred around a 50 bail rotary shed featuring rubber matting and an in shed feed system for grain and molasses. Effluent management is well provided for with 90 days of storage, a weeping wall system, and a travelling irrigator.
Stock and shed water are supplied via a very reliable bore located near the dairy shed, with troughs supplying all paddocks. Domestic water is serviced via the Glenkenich Rural Water Scheme.
Farm infrastructure includes a six bay calf shed with concrete floor, bobby calf shed, two bay implement shed, older woolshed converted to a calf shed, two calving pads, three bay hay barn, four bay shed with one bay fertiliser bin, and a silage pit. The property is well fenced, features a good lane system, established shelter trees, and offers a flat to rolling contour, making it practical and efficient to operate.
Accommodation is a standout, with a substantial north facing five bedroom main home, plus a one bedroom flat, two bedroom tiny home, and a three bedroom cottage, providing excellent options for owners, staff, or extended family.
This is a well rounded dairy farm in an excellent location, offering productivity, versatility, and strong supporting infrastructure.

Irrigated Finishing / Cropping / Dairy Support

'The Triangle' located in Broomfield, close to Amberley, this impressive 90.8100 hectare irrigated property has a long-established reputation as a high performing finishing and cropping operation, with the successful production of a wide variety of crops.

Highly versatile, the property now benefits from a farming consent permitting dairy support, sheep and beef, stock finishing, and arable farming. The consent includes approval for up to 21 hectares of winter grazing including dairy cows.

Irrigation is supported by a consent allowing a ground water take of 42 litres per second, with a maximum irrigation area of 89.3 hectares. Infrastructure includes a Valley Pivot covering approximately 62 hectares, with 90mm piping in place to irrigate two corners to potentially extend the permanent irrigation infrastructure. Previously long line and gun irrigation has been used in these areas.

Stock water is supplied by three units of county water feeding a 33,000 litre storage tank, with the bore available as a supplementary supply if required. A 50mm pipeline services 1,500 litre troughs or large plastic troughs throughout the property.

Subdivided into nine paddocks with well-maintained shelterbelts, the property features a high standard of fencing purpose built for pivot irrigation. Farm improvements include a three-bay implement/hay shed and sheep yards.
